Banting, Best and Insulin
Season 12Episode 160 min

Banting, Best and Insulin

Season opener: The Nature of Things looks at discovery of insulin by Dr Frederick Banting and Dr Charles Best and deals with current Canadian research into diabetes.
Oct 4, 1971
Cancer in Canada
Season 12Episode 260 min

Cancer in Canada

Chances of recovery by a cancer patient in Canada are examined. Guests: Dr James Till, Toronto's Princess Margaret Hospital, and Dr Robert Taylor of National Cancer Institute.
Oct 11, 1971
Parkinson's Disease
Season 12Episode 360 min

Parkinson's Disease

A look at research which may bring hope to sufferers of a crippling disorder that affects those on the older side of the generation gap. Guests include Dr. Oleh Hornykiewicz, a pioneer in the discovery of the drug L-DOPA.
Oct 25, 1971
